Redheads is a 1992 Australian film directed by Danny Vendramini and starring Claudia Karvan.[1]

Plot
Lucy unknowingly videotapes the murder of her lover, a corrupt lawyer in the Justice Commission. When fleeing from the murder, Lucy attacks a police car. Her file is given to young lawyer, Diana.
